What else would you expect from old-timey music as performed by jazz virtuosos, rock-star castaways, second generation bluegrass progeny and the head of the music department at Berkeley?

The second offering from this eclectic cast that includes vocalists Tracy Bonham, Ruth Unger and Aoife O’Donovan, pianist Laszlo Gardony, banjo-great Tony Trischka and ring-master Matt Glaser.
